35                 fmc: fmc@A0000000 {
36                         compatible = "st,stm32-fmc";
37                         reg = <0xA0000000 0x1000>;
38                         clocks = <&rcc 0 STM32F4_AHB3_CLOCK(FMC)>;
39                         pinctrl-0 = <&fmc_pins>;
40                         pinctrl-names = "default";
41                         u-boot,dm-pre-reloc;
42
43                         /*
44                          * Memory configuration from sdram datasheet
45                          * IS42S16400J
46                          */
47                         bank1: bank@1 {
48                                st,sdram-control = /bits/ 8 <NO_COL_8
49                                                             NO_ROW_12
50                                                             MWIDTH_16
51                                                             BANKS_4
52                                                             CAS_3
53                                                             SDCLK_2
54                                                             RD_BURST_EN
55                                                             RD_PIPE_DL_0>;
56                                st,sdram-timing = /bits/ 8 <TMRD_3
57                                                            TXSR_7
58                                                            TRAS_4
59                                                            TRC_6
60                                                            TWR_2
61                                                            TRP_2 TRCD_2>;
62                                st,sdram-refcount = < 1386 >;
63                        };
64                 };

154         fmc_pins: fmc@0 {
155                 u-boot,dm-pre-reloc;
156                 pins
157                 {
158                         pinmux = <STM32_PINMUX('D',10, AF12)>, /* D15 */
159                                  <STM32_PINMUX('D', 9, AF12)>, /* D14 */
160                                  <STM32_PINMUX('D', 8, AF12)>, /* D13 */
161                                  <STM32_PINMUX('E',15, AF12)>, /* D12 */
162                                  <STM32_PINMUX('E',14, AF12)>, /* D11 */
163                                  <STM32_PINMUX('E',13, AF12)>, /* D10 */
164                                  <STM32_PINMUX('E',12, AF12)>, /* D09 */
165                                  <STM32_PINMUX('E',11, AF12)>, /* D08 */
166                                  <STM32_PINMUX('E',10, AF12)>, /* D07 */
167                                  <STM32_PINMUX('E', 9, AF12)>, /* D06 */
168                                  <STM32_PINMUX('E', 8, AF12)>, /* D05 */
169                                  <STM32_PINMUX('E', 7, AF12)>, /* D04 */
170                                  <STM32_PINMUX('D', 1, AF12)>, /* D03 */
171                                  <STM32_PINMUX('D', 0, AF12)>, /* D02 */
172                                  <STM32_PINMUX('D',15, AF12)>, /* D01 */
173                                  <STM32_PINMUX('D',14, AF12)>, /* D00 */
174
175                                  <STM32_PINMUX('E', 0, AF12)>, /* NBL0 */
176                                  <STM32_PINMUX('E', 1, AF12)>, /* NBL1 */
177
178                                  <STM32_PINMUX('G', 5, AF12)>, /* BA1 */
179                                  <STM32_PINMUX('G', 4, AF12)>, /* BA0 */
180
181                                  <STM32_PINMUX('G', 1, AF12)>, /* A11 */
182                                  <STM32_PINMUX('G', 0, AF12)>, /* A10 */
183                                  <STM32_PINMUX('F',15, AF12)>, /* A09 */
184                                  <STM32_PINMUX('F',14, AF12)>, /* A08 */
185                                  <STM32_PINMUX('F',13, AF12)>, /* A07 */
186                                  <STM32_PINMUX('F',12, AF12)>, /* A06 */
187                                  <STM32_PINMUX('F', 5, AF12)>, /* A05 */
188                                  <STM32_PINMUX('F', 4, AF12)>, /* A04 */
189                                  <STM32_PINMUX('F', 3, AF12)>, /* A03 */
190                                  <STM32_PINMUX('F', 2, AF12)>, /* A02 */
191                                  <STM32_PINMUX('F', 1, AF12)>, /* A01 */
192                                  <STM32_PINMUX('F', 0, AF12)>, /* A00 */
193
194                                  <STM32_PINMUX('B', 6, AF12)>, /* SDNE1 */
195                                  <STM32_PINMUX('C', 0, AF12)>, /* SDNWE */
196                                  <STM32_PINMUX('F',11, AF12)>, /* SDNRAS */
197                                  <STM32_PINMUX('G',15, AF12)>, /* SDNCAS */
198                                  <STM32_PINMUX('B', 5, AF12)>, /* SDCKE1 */
199                                  <STM32_PINMUX('G', 8, AF12)>; /* SDCLK */
200                         slew-rate = <2>;
201                         u-boot,dm-pre-reloc;
202                 };
203         };
